COMBAT SKILLS<br />

Attacks per Melee: 3<br />

Escape Moves: Roll with Punch/Fall/Impact, Backflip, Cartwheel, Somersault, Leap, Maintain<br />

Balance<br />

Attack Moves: Backflip, Cartwheel, <strong>Hand</strong>stand, Leap, Roll, Somersault<br />

Basic Defense Moves: Dodge, Parry, Au<strong>to</strong>matic Parry<br />

Advanced Defenses: Multiple Dodge, Circular Parry, Au<strong>to</strong>matic Dodge, Au<strong>to</strong>matic Roll<br />

<strong>Hand</strong> Attacks: Strike ( Punch ), Knife <strong>Hand</strong>, Double Knuckle Fist, Back <strong>Hand</strong><br />

Basic Foot Attacks: Kick Attack, Roundhouse Kick, Wheel Kick, Crescent Kick, Tripping/Leg Hook,<br />

Drop Kick, Reverse Turn Kick, Whirling Kick ( Special! Must be the first attack and it uses half of the<br />

character's attacks. Roll <strong>to</strong> strike with no bonuses. Affects every target in Combat range, and acts as<br />

an Au<strong>to</strong>matic Parry. Inflicts 1D8 damage ).<br />

Jumping Foot Attacks: Jump Kick, Flying Jump Kick, Flying Reverse Turn Kick<br />

Special Attacks: Death Blow, Leap Attack, Knee, Elbow, Forearm, Head Butt, Arrastao ( SPECIAL!<br />

The capoeirista attempts <strong>to</strong> grab the opponent's legs and pull them out from underneath him. Uses<br />

two attacks, and requires a strike roll of 13 or better. If successful, the victim suffers 1D8 damage and<br />

loses initiative and two attacks ).<br />

Modifiers <strong>to</strong> Attacks: Pull Punch, Knock-out/Stun, Critical Strike, Critical Strike from behind<br />

Multiple Attackers: 4<br />

Preferred Range: Long <strong>to</strong> combat<br />

SKILLS INCLUDED IN TRAINING<br />

<strong>Martial</strong> Art Powers: Select a <strong>to</strong>tal of three powers from among Body Hardening Exercises, <strong>Martial</strong><br />

Art Techniques, or Specialty Katas.<br />

Languages: Portugese<br />

Domestic: Dancing, Singing<br />

Survival: Jungle ( or Wilderness ) Survival<br />

Physical: Acrobatics, Gymnastics, Running, Swimming<br />

LEVEL ADVANCEMENT BONUSES<br />

( NOTE: There are very few strike bonuses in this style. Most of the bonuses are geared <strong>to</strong>wards<br />

evasion and escape ).<br />

Level 1: +1 <strong>to</strong> three (3) Escape Moves of choice<br />

Level 2: +1 <strong>to</strong> three (3) Attack Moves of choice<br />

Level 3: +1 <strong>to</strong> Parry/Dodge/Au<strong>to</strong>matic Dodge<br />

Level 4: Knock-out/Stun on a Natural 19-20<br />

Level 5: +1 Attack per Melee, +1 <strong>to</strong> Strike, +1 initiative<br />

Level 6: Select one additional <strong>Martial</strong> Art Power from <strong>Martial</strong> Art Techniques or Specialty Katas<br />

Level 7: +2 <strong>to</strong> Strike, +1 initiative<br />

Level 8: Critical Strike on Natural 19-20<br />

Level 9: +2 <strong>to</strong> Leap ( +6 feet )<br />

Level 10: +1 <strong>to</strong> three (3) Escape Moves of choice<br />

Level 11: Select one additional <strong>Martial</strong> Art Power from <strong>Martial</strong> Art Techniques or Specialty Katas<br />

Level 12: +2 <strong>to</strong> damage, +2 <strong>to</strong> Parry/Dodge<br />

Level 13: Knock-out/Stun on Natural 18-20, Critical Strike on Natural 18-20<br />

Level 14: +1 <strong>to</strong> three (3) Attack Moves of choice<br />

Level 15: +1 Attack per Melee, +3 <strong>to</strong> Leap ( +6 feet )<br />

Why Study Capoirera?<br />

It's an unusual style that combines strong defenses with fast offensive moves. In addition, it provides<br />

excellent physical conditioning, and a sense of belonging.
